| dc.description | In this paper the author determines necessary and sufficient conditions for existence of the Ehresmann connection on a manifold foliated by locally free action of the commutative Lie group. Also here we describe structure of $C_0(M)|_L$ for a leaf $L \subset M$ in case such a connection exists. Finally we give some results on structure of the spectrum of the family of Schrödinger operators related to the leaves of the foliation. | |
